The name Chapel is a unique and charming unisex name that has been gradually gaining popularity in recent years. Pronounced as CHAP-uhl (/ˈtʃæpəl/), this name evokes images of tranquility and spirituality, often associated with small, serene places of worship. The name Chapel carries a sense of peace and sanctuary, making it an appealing choice for parents seeking a meaningful yet uncommon name for their child.
Originating from the English word for a small church or place of worship, Chapel has an air of reverence and solemnity. It is versatile enough to be used for both boys and girls, adding to its modern appeal. A notable variation includes Chapelle, which adds a touch of French elegance to the name.
In the United States, the use of Chapel as a baby name has seen varied popularity over the years. In 2023, it ranked at 5727 with 21 occurrences, showing an upward trend compared to previous years where it had fewer instances.
